Deformation of the plasma concentration profile due field of the modulated electron beam: numerical simulation

Abstract

Deformation of the concentration profile of the weakly inhomogeneous plasma due to the modulated electron beam was studied via computer simulation using big-particles-in-cells method. At the first stages the electric field increase in the local plasma resonance region was observed. It resulted to the density cavity formation. For the isothermic plasma the density cavity transformed into the plasma concentration jump. For plasma with the hot electrons ion-acoustic turbulence was observed at the late time points
